Job DescriptionCLASS CODE: 7777 / 7771
TITLE: BOOKKEEPER
(8.0 hours/day; 205 days/year)
CLASSIFICATION: ACCOUNT CLERK II
QUALIFICATIONS:
- High School Diploma, G.E.D. certificate
- Demonstrates and/or develops skills to effectively operate computer and experience with automated record-keeping systems.
- Demonstrates and/or develops skills related to the position including accounting skills with at least two years of increasingly responsible record-keeping experience.
- Must meet the requirements of a criminal record check as specified by Kentucky State Law.
- Has met health requirements as specified in district personnel policy.
- Such alternatives to the above qualifications as the Board may find appropriate and acceptable.
REPORTS TO:
Business Manager/Treasurer
JOB GOAL:
To assure the effective operation of school financial matters.
ESSENTIAL JOB FUNCTIONS:
ABILITY TO:
- Perform complex and advanced-level accounting duties in the maintenance of assigned accounts.
- Perform responsible record-keeping duties with a high degree of skill and accuracy.
- Verify, balance and adjust accounts.
- Process and record accounting transactions accurately.
- Prepare financial statements, profit and loss statements and other technical financial reporting documents.
- Learn, interpret, apply and explain rules, regulations, policies and procedures related to utility payments and food service accounting.
- Operate office machines including computer equipment, personal computer, accounting software and peripherals.
- Add, subtract, multiply and divide quickly and accurately.
- Understand and follow oral and written directions.
- Establish and maintain cooperative and effective working relationships.
- Meet schedules and timelines.
- Work confidentially with discretion.
- Communicate effectively both orally and in writing.
- Complete work with many interruptions.
- Type at an acceptable rate of speed.
- Maintain records and prepare reports.
- Train and provide work direction to others.
CRITICAL SKILLS/EXPERTISE
REQUIRED:
KNOWLEDGE OF:
- Advanced clerical accounting principles and techniques involved in financial record keeping, monitoring and control.
- Estimating, projecting and extending financial and statistical data.
- Preparation of financial statements and comprehensive accounting reports.
- Applicable section of Kentucky Administrative Regulations and other applicable laws, rules and regulations.
- Oral and written communication skills.
- Interpersonal Skills using tact, patience and courtesy.
- Modern office practices, procedures and equipment.
- Telephone techniques and etiquette.
- Operation of a computer terminal and other office equipment.
- Basic math.
